#1cd3d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cd3d5 is composed of 11% red, 82.7%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.9%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 180.6 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 47.3%. #1cd3d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ffff with #00a7ab.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#1cd3d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cd3d5 has RGB values of R:28, G:211,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 1889237.

Shades and Tints of #1cd3d5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f3f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cd3d5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f8182 is the less saturated color, while #00eef1 is the most saturated one.
